Mums with "bigger" babies

Where are you buying your LO's clothes? My LO is 20lbs and 27 inches long, not a petite girl by anyone's definition. I am currently using  a lot of hand me downs from DD#1 but they are not fitting well. I have even gotten out 12 month stuff but you can only cuff jeans so much before they look ridiculous. I am unpacking clothes only to have to repack them a week later having never been worn. I just can't keep up.

  • A trick I used for my girls was buying Capri leggings. At first they would be full length and eventually worn as capris. No having to roll them and double the wear time ;)

  • Yeah we're 20.5lbs I'm finding top wise he fits some 3-6mths ok but pants more like 9mths and onsies are hit and miss. Some things like the pjs he wore last night were 1yr old. I'm getting most stuff now from the baby markets, 50c buys. Definitely the elastic waste pants are best, anything fancy with a button is way too tight too quickly.
